Blackberry, Chester Thornless Blackberry Size:2 GALLONChester Thornless Blackberry is a compact deciduous shrub with a semi upright habit. Its extra large and sweet fruits are high quality sweet fruits and ready for harvest in mid summer. Fruits best in full sun and rich, moist, slightly acidic well drained soils. Chester is self pollinating and has good cane blight resistance. Has a chill requirement of 300 500 hours. Type: Shrub Height: 4' 6' Spread: 4 6' Spacing: 7' USDA Hardiness Zone: 4 8 Culture:
